Krug Named Player of the Week

Muhlenberg senior Stephen Krug was named Centennial Conference men's lacrosse defensive player of the week.

Krug made a career-high 18 saves in the Mules' 14-9 non-conference win against Stockton. He recorded 15 of his stops in the final three periods, when Muhlenberg was outshot by a 42-23 margin, including a pair after the Ospreys had cut an eight-goal deficit to three in the fourth quarter.

The win was the seventh in a row for the Mules, who start the postseason with a CC semifinal game at Dickinson on Thursday.

In his first season as a starter, Krug has compiled a 10.50 goals-against average and .506 save percentage, but he's been even better the last month of the season. During Muhlenberg's winning streak, he has an 8.04 GAA and .612 save percentage.
